Weedslice was introduced recently by Burgon & Ball of the UK as a useful extra tool in the armoury against weeds.
Its a ‘Push-Pull’ action weeder, which in itself is not revolutionary, but their design makes it extremely efficient which means more gets done for less effort - and that's an attribute I'm very keen on.
Its all in the design of the cutting head - being arrow shaped, the blade cuts easily, just below the surface, then the two wing-ends cut again on the pull stroke.
Without a lot of pressure from the user, the tool glides easily just beneath the surface so there isn't a lot of soil disturbance which can lead to increased moisture evaporation when it does occur. The weeds get literally 'cut off at the knees' regardless of their size - large or small weeds all get summarily executed.
The high level of control this tool offers means that you can use it with confidence in flower borders and tightly planted veggie beds too without fear of damaging healthy plants.
It is also very useful in gravel paths where weeding tends to often have to be done by hand with a lot of stooping.
